WebAug 24, 2024 · Enter your total sales and other revenue on Line 101. Don’t include provincial sales tax, GST or HST. (However, if you’re using the Quick Method of accounting, then you should include the GST or HST.) To determine the amount to include on Line 1, run a profit and loss (P&L) report for the tax period you’re filing for.
